Almost no one speaks a language other than English in Humphery, placing it lower than most similar areas. This is a highly uniform community where the vast majority of residents use English as their only language at home.
English and the largest community languages.
English is the only language spoken at home by 79.2% of residents. The proportion of people using another language is 0.0%, which is far below the figures for Queensland and Australia.
